Fake DHL Urgent Delivery notice delivers Gandcrab 5.2 ransomware

Yet another Gandcrab ransomware campaign. This time spoofing DHL Express with a fake delivery notification email.  This delivers Gandcrab 5.2 ransomware that currently does not have free decryption available yet. This bad actor is getting a bit lazy and has reused the same word  template that we saw earlier in the week with the CDC version to deliver the malware. All they have done is changed the file download url in the macro. It is highly likely that they are using an off the shelf exploit kit, rather than actually creating the docs themselves.
